The Leeds Conservatoire Contemporary Jazz Orchestra play the music of Tori Freestone and Alcyona Mick.
Featuring George Morton, conductor, arranger and the Musical Director of the Sheffield Philharmonic Orchestra and Haegee Chung, who graduated from Leeds Conservatoire in 2023 and returns to perform.
The Leeds Conservatoire Contemporary Pop Choir are a high-octane vocal ensemble, showcasing unique, original and dynamic arrangements of Rock, Pop and Gospel repertoire.
The Conservatoire's flagship jazz night featuring special guest Let Spin, a cutting-edge post-Jazz quartet.
Canadian pianist Angela Hewitt is one of the world’s most distinguished pianists, best known for her JS Bach interpretations.
